GC3111 is a tetanus-reduced dose diphtheria-acellular pertussis (Tdap) vaccine developed for booster immunization in adolescents and adults. It contains reduced quantities of diphtheria toxoid (DT), tetanus toxoid (TT), and acellular pertussis antigens including pertussis toxin (PT), filamentous hemagglutinin (FHA), and pertactin (PRN). The vaccine is designed to stimulate both humoral and cell-mediated immune responses against Bordetella pertussis, Corynebacterium diphtheriae, and Clostridium tetani. Preclinical studies demonstrated that the immunogenicity of enhanced GC3111 was equivalent to existing commercial Tdap vaccines such as Boostrix in terms of antibody production and cytokine expression. The mechanism of action is immunostimulation via presentation of bacterial antigens to the immune system[1][2][4]. The developer is GC Biopharma (formerly known as Green Cross or GC Pharma)[2]. As of April 2022, it was in phase II clinical trials for prevention of diphtheria, tetanus, and pertussis[2].
